Transaction 5f391493f3cb420fe1b5f28f46cfbf7c158a98da468f345ddb608d89a1dd25ed
1 Input
1 Output
-
5f391493f3cb420fe1b5f28f46cfbf7c158a98da468f345ddb608d89a1dd25ed:0
- value
- 66829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19ceeb00e10674aad28fa5a644bd13ccb64c908c OP_EQUAL
- address
- 343UhFdD2ceFQP4mXtd3ceEYpv6GDmB38L